[0008] 3. When the spacesuit window is installed on the spacesuit helmet by inlaying, its structure cannot make the spacesuit surface window and the spacesuit helmet form an integral body, but when the spacesuit surface window is deformed due to
temperature difference,
pressure difference, etc. , the window and the helmet only rely on the
adhesive force of the resin filling layer to
resist the tearing force between the window and the helmet caused by deformation. When the
adhesive force of the resin filling layer cannot
resist the deformation caused by the window When the force is torn, the face window is easy to fall off from the spacesuit helmet, causing serious safety accidents

[0012] 7. Due to the
heat transfer of bolts, if the surface window of the space suit is exposed to high temperature for a long time, the temperature will be transmitted to the surface of the bolt hole through the bolt and the effective supporting area of the hole will be reduced. Wear and deformation are very detrimental to the strength and stability of the entire structure
